The Process of Signing Out of Hulu on LG Smart TV

Now that you know why you might want to sign out of Hulu, let’s break down the step-by-step process of doing so. While the steps are quite simple, ensuring you follow them accurately will guarantee a smooth sign-out.

Step-by-Step Guide to Signing Out

Follow these detailed steps to log out of your Hulu account:

  1. Launch the Hulu App:
  2. Start by turning on your LG Smart TV and navigating to the Hulu app. You can generally find it on the home screen or in the app section of your TV.

  3. Access the Account Menu:

  4. Once the Hulu app loads, navigate to your Profile Icon. This is usually located in the top-right corner of the screen. Select it to access your account settings.

  5. Select Settings:

  6. In the dropdown menu, look for the Settings option and click on it. This section contains various account-related settings.

  7. Choose Log Out:

  8. Scroll down until you find the Log Out option. Select this option, and a confirmation message will typically appear.

  9. Confirm Your Sign Out:

  10. Confirm your desire to sign out by selecting Yes or Log Out in the pop-up window. This action will successfully log you out of your Hulu account.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Like any tech-related task, you may encounter issues while trying to sign out of Hulu on your LG Smart TV. Below are some common problems and solutions.

Problem 1: Unable to Find the Log Out Option

If you can’t locate the Log Out option, ensure that you have navigated to the correct section of the account menu. Sometimes, the user interface may change slightly based on updates to the app, which can affect where certain options are placed.

Problem 2: App Freezing or Crashing

If the Hulu app freezes or crashes during the sign-out process, here’s what you can do:

  1. Close the App:
  2. Press the Home button on your remote, then navigate to the Hulu app and close it.

  3. Restart Your TV:

  4. Power off your LG Smart TV, wait a few moments, and turn it back on to refresh the system.

  5. Reopen the App:

  6. Relaunch the Hulu app and try to sign out again.

Additional Methods to Manage Your Hulu Account

If you’re looking to manage your Hulu account settings further or wish to sign out from multiple devices, you have a few options at your disposal.

Using the Hulu Website

Accessing your Hulu account through the website allows for more comprehensive account management. Here’s how to log out from all devices:

  1. Log into Hulu:
  2. Visit the Hulu website and log into your account.

  3. Go to Account Settings:

  4. Click on your profile icon and choose Account from the dropdown menu.

  5. Manage Devices:

  6. Scroll down to the Manage Devices section where you can see all devices currently logged into your Hulu account.

  7. Sign Out of All Devices:

  8. Here, you can select Sign Out of All Devices if you wish to log out remotely from places you don’t have access to.

What steps do I need to follow to sign out of Hulu on my LG Smart TV?

To sign out of Hulu on your LG Smart TV, begin by launching the Hulu app from the home screen. Once the app has opened, navigate to your account icon, which is usually located in the top right corner of the screen. Click on it to access the settings menu, where you’ll find the option to log out.

After selecting the log-out option, a confirmation prompt may appear asking if you’re sure you want to log out. Confirm your choice, and you will be successfully signed out of your Hulu account. You can then return to the main menu or exit the app as needed.

What should I do if I can’t find the logout option on Hulu?

If you’re having trouble locating the logout option on Hulu, it’s important to ensure that your app is updated to the latest version. Outdated apps may have different navigation paths or missing features. You can check for updates in the LG Content Store or the settings menu on your LG Smart TV.

Additionally, consider resetting the Hulu app. To do this, you can close the app completely and then reopen it. If the logout option still does not appear, try uninstalling and reinstalling the Hulu app to resolve any potential issues that might be preventing you from accessing the settings.

Can I sign out of Hulu using my remote control?

Yes, you can sign out of Hulu using your remote control. Once you’ve launched the Hulu application, use your remote to navigate to the account icon, usually located in the upper right section of the screen. Press the “OK” or “Enter” button to open the account settings menu.

From there, scroll down to find the log-out option. Select it using the remote, and when prompted for confirmation, choose “Yes” or “Confirm.” After doing this, you’ll be logged out of your account without needing any additional gadgets.

Will signing out of Hulu delete my viewing history?

No, signing out of Hulu will not delete your viewing history. Your watch history is tied to your Hulu account rather than the device you’re using. This means that once you sign back into your account, all your previous viewing activity, including the shows and movies you’ve watched, will still be available.

However, if you want to manage or clear your viewing history, you can do that from the Hulu website or app after logging in. Remember, signing out is primarily for privacy and to allow others to use the app without accessing your personal recommendations and history.

What if I forget my Hulu password after signing out?

If you forget your Hulu password after signing out, you can quickly reset it by visiting the Hulu login page. Select the “Forgot password?” link, and you will be prompted to enter the email address associated with your Hulu account. Hulu will then send you a password reset link via email.

Follow the instructions in the email to create a new password. Once you’ve reset your password, you will be able to log back into your Hulu account using the new credentials. Remember to keep your password secure and consider using a password manager for easier access in the future.
